Agricultural land — Value of agricultural production (Int. $) per Area in Eastern Europe
Eastern Europe: Agricultural land — Value of agricultural production (Int. $) per Area was 738.81 USD_PPP/ha in 2024. ▲ Rising
Agricultural land — Value of agricultural production (Int. $) per Area in Eastern Europe, 1961–2024
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. Measured in USD_PPP/ha.
Analysis
Eastern Europe recorded 738.81 USD_PPP/ha for agricultural land — value of agricultural production (int. $) per area in 2024.
The figure is down 3.2% on the previous year and up 7.1% over ten years.
Over the whole period, agricultural land — value of agricultural production (int. $) per area in Eastern Europe peaked at 762.94 USD_PPP/ha in 2023 and was at its lowest, 303.67 USD_PPP/ha, in 1963.
That places Eastern Europe 17th out of 29 groups with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 64 years of available data.

About this data
The FAOSTAT Land Use domain contains data on twenty-one land use categories and twenty-three categories of irrigation and agricultural practices. Data are available yearly and by country, regional and global levels. The domain includes Land Use Indicators providing information on the percentage share of agricultural and forest land, and their sub-components, including irrigated areas and areas under organic agriculture, within a country land use matrix. Data are available at country, regional and global level, for the following elements: (in percentage) i) Share in Land area; ii) Share in Agricultural land, iii) Share in Cropland; and iv) Share in Forest land; (in ha/pc) v) Area per capita.
